SmartxDSL
xDSL converts existing twisted-pair telephone lines into access paths for multimedia and
high speed data communications. There are a number of different types of DSL
technologies, all of which are suited for testing by SmartxDSL.
The following cards can be tested using a SmartBits 200/2000 chassis:
AT-9025, ATM, 25 Mbps.
AT-9045B, ATM, DS3.
AT-9155C, ATM, Fiber, OC-3, Multi Mode.
AT-9155Cs, ATM, Fiber, OC-3, Single Mode.
AT-9622, ATM, Fiber, OC-12, Multi Mode.
AT-9622s,ATM,Fiber,OC-12,SingleMode.
AT-6710, 10 Base-TX, Layer 3.
LAN-3111A, 100 Base-FX Fiber.
ML-7710, 10/100 Base-TX, SmartMetrics.
ML-5710A, 10 Base Ethernet, USB, SmartMetrics.
